The general sentiment among reviews is overwhelmingly positive, with Elden Ring frequently being described as a masterpiece and a defining experience in the gaming world. Most players highlight the combat depth, stunning graphics, and vast open world as standout aspects, although some criticism exists regarding technical issues, difficulty spikes, and reused content. For many, the joy of exploration and the satisfaction of overcoming challenges stand out, making it a highly recommended experience for those willing to embrace its demands.

Positive Points

  • Many players praised the game's combat system for its depth, challenge, and rewarding experience.
  • The game's vast open world and rich lore received a lot of appreciation, with players enjoying the sense of discovery and exploration.
  • Graphics and visual design were often highlighted as stunning and beautiful, contributing to an immersive experience.
  • The flexibility in creating different builds and playstyles was appreciated, allowing players to customize their experience.
  • Players frequently described the game as a masterpiece and one of the best or greatest games they have ever played.
  • Negative Points

  • Some players experienced technical issues such as frame rate drops, crashes, and lack of ultrawide support, which affecting the gaming experience.
  • The difficulty and design of certain bosses received criticism for being unfair, with some players disliking mechanics like input delay and AOE attacks.
  • There were complaints about the open world's emptiness and repetitiveness, with some players finding it boring after initial exploration.
  • Players occasionally found the storytelling vague and lacking guidance, leading to confusion and reliance on external resources for quest progression.
  • Mixed Points

  • The open-world nature of the game was appealing to some for its freedom but criticized by others for leading to an overwhelming or unstructured experience.
  • Difficulty was seen both as a challenge that leads to satisfaction and as a frustration for players unaccustomed to or uninterested in FromSoftware's style.
  • While the game offers significant replayability due to its variety, some found the reused content and duplication of bosses tedious.
